‘Lego Voyagers’ Unveiled: A New Co-Op Adventure Game
Light Brick Studio and Annapurna Interactive have introduced lego Voyagers, a new co-op multiplayer game, at Summer Game Fest 2025. This game casts players as miniature Lego bricks embarking on a journey to space, emphasizing puzzle-solving and teamwork within a vibrant Lego brick universe. Even simple tasks, like climbing a step, present a challenge for the tiny protagonists in this cozy adventure.
The debut trailer for Lego Voyagers showcases the blocky duo traversing diverse environments, including jungles and industrial scrapyards. Players must collaborate to devise inventive solutions, constructing everything from tram cars to makeshift rocket ships. Details regarding in-game communication and specific cooperative mechanics remain limited. However, light Brick confirmed that Lego Voyagers will include a Friend Pass, enabling players to invite friends to join their adventure, even if they don’t own the game. The game will support local, online, and split-screen multiplayer.
while Traveler’s Tales has consistently produced Lego games based on popular franchises like “Star Wars” and “The Lord of the Rings,” The Lego Company has recently explored new directions for its gaming ventures. Collaborations include Lego Fortnite, a survival-crafting experience within “Fortnite,” and Lego Horizon Adventures, a “Horizon Zero Dawn” spinoff developed by Guerrilla Games.
lego Group CEO Niels Christiansen discussed the company’s evolving approach to gaming. “We can definitely say as long as we’re under the Lego brand we can cover experiences for kids of all ages, digital or physical. [Games development in-house] is something we’re building up,” Christiansen said to the Financial Times.
What’s next
While a release date for Lego Voyagers is yet to be announced, the game is slated to launch on PlayStation 5, PlayStation 4, Nintendo Switch, Xbox Series X|S, and PC, promising a wide range of players can experience this new Lego co-op adventure.
